Dinosaur Game

Dinosaur Game is the pixel T-Rex runner that started life as the Chrome offline error page back in 2014. You play a little dinosaur sprinting across a flat desert, and your only job is to not hit anything. The road never ends, so the real question is how long you can last.

It is free, it runs in your browser, and it takes about two seconds to learn. The catch is that the game keeps getting faster the further you run, which is where most attempts fall apart.

What is Dinosaur Game?

It is a one-button endless runner with 8-bit graphics and a side-scrolling view. The dinosaur runs automatically from left to right, and obstacles scroll toward you: cacti on the ground and birds (pterodactyls) at different heights. You jump over the low stuff, duck under the high stuff, and your score climbs the longer you survive. There is no finish line. You play until you crash.

How to play

Press a key to start the dino moving, then react to whatever the desert throws at you.

Desktop controls

  • Space or the up arrow to jump
  • Down arrow to duck
  • Press space again to begin a new run after you crash

Mobile controls

On a touch screen, tap to jump. The game works on phones and tablets the same way it does on desktop, just without the keyboard.

Reading obstacles

Not everything wants the same response. Cacti and low birds need a jump. A bird flying at head height needs a duck instead, so do not reflexively jump at every shape that appears. The highest birds clear the dino entirely, so you can ignore those and stay on the ground.

Scoring and speed

Your score is just distance. Every step the dino takes adds to the counter, and the game nudges the speed up as you go. That speed increase is the whole difficulty curve. Early on you have plenty of time to see a cactus and jump it. Deep into a run, obstacles arrive fast enough that you are reacting on instinct.

The counter caps at 99999. If you somehow reach it, the score rolls back to zero and you keep going.

Tips for a longer run

  • Time your jumps for where the dino will land, not where it is now. At high speed the gap closes faster than you expect.
  • Tap to jump rather than holding. Short hops put you back on the ground sooner, ready for the next obstacle.
  • Duck under high birds instead of trying to out-jump them. Some sit at a height you cannot clear.
  • Watch the spacing between paired cacti. A double cactus needs a slightly later, longer jump than a single one.
  • When the speed ramps up, stop watching the dino and watch the right edge of the screen where obstacles spawn.

Why it works

The whole thing runs on one decision, made over and over, slightly faster each time. That is enough. There is nothing to manage and nothing to read, so a crash is always your own fault, and that is exactly what makes you tap restart. Google's UX team built it as a joke for the offline page, and people ended up playing it around 270 million times a month.

Why is there a dinosaur in Google Chrome?
Chrome added it to the page that shows up when you have no internet, so you have something to do offline. The prehistoric dino is a wink at being stuck without a connection.
What are its other names?
People also call it T-Rex Runner, Chrome Dino, and Dino Run. They all refer to the same game.
